## CI Note: PortionPal Scaling Tests Flaking

Heads up — the fraction-rounding tests in PortionPal's CI have been flaky since the runner image bump. Root cause: locale settings on the new image change decimal parsing, so "1,5 cups" sometimes parses as 15. Pin the locale in the job env and re-run. If it still fails, grab the failing run's trace token, which is recorded below.

session token of kahag-bawip = htk6_729d08

Welcome aboard. Every release build of PixelTrim, our batch image-resizing CLI, must be signed before it reaches the Harborline distribution bucket. The pipeline at Quollworks runs the signing step automatically, but contractors occasionally need to sign hotfix builds by hand. Always verify the build hash against the manifest first, then run `pixeltrim-sign` with the release flag. Never reuse keys across channels — staging and production are strictly separated. For local signing of the current release channel, use the key below.

signing key of bahaf-bagaf = bky19_uiUxDExuKwEKEZfEG19

### v2.8.1 — Gaugelet sidecar

Squashed the double-counting bug where Gaugelet re-aggregated metrics after a pod restart — counters were inflating by up to 14%. Also trimmed memory use by batching flushes and dropped the noisy debug log that was filling disks on the Fernwick staging nodes. No config changes needed; it's a drop-in replacement. If anything looks off in the dashboards after rollout, flag it to the maintainer listed below.

approver of hahog-hahap = Ulaath Praael

Q: How fresh is the Stallwick garage occupancy feed, and what happens during sensor outages?

A: The feed updates every 30 seconds from loop sensors at each gate. During an outage we serve the last known count with a staleness flag; consumers should check that flag before displaying numbers. Counts can drift by a few vehicles until the nightly reconciliation run. Field definitions and error codes are documented on the page below.

wiki page, tadug-yagap: https://jira.qorvelsys.internal/pages/browse/display/projects/5e6c